Transparent CCS Wizard
set up Transparent CCS for this unit. Specifically,
you use this wizard to:
•
select and configure a T1 or E1 data port,
•
select and configure a WAN port,
•
select a DS0 channel.
Note: This wizard assumes that the T1 or E1 line
parameters and the DVMs (digital voice modules)
are already configured; you can configure these
using the Voice Wizard or the Setup Wizard. Note
also that the Transparent CCS Wizard is available
only if the Passport 4400 is equipped with either a
T1 or an E1 voice module.
Voice Over IP Wizard
configure the unit for Voice over IP (VoIP)
operations. Specifically, you will configure System
Identification parameters, IP parameters, and voice
services (for all available voice ports).
Demo Wizard
walk through a complete Setup Wizard session
without actually changing the configuration of the
Passport 4400. (Although the Demo Wizard
prompts you to reset the unit at several points
during the process, it will not actually perform a
reset.)
Note: The Demo Wizard does not require a
connection to a Passport 4400.
